  • Publication number: 20230349902
    Abstract: The invention relates to a new population of T cells, expressing the following biomarkers: CD3, CD4, CD57 and ILT2, as well to the uses thereof, such as for diagnosis, prognosis or treatment of various immune pathologies or responses, including graft rejection, autoimmune diseases, infectious diseases or cancers.

  • Publication number: 20200158715
    Abstract: The present invention relates to methods for prognosis and monitoring of a cancer, preferably bladder cancer, by measuring the proportion of CD8+ T Lymphocytes expressing ILT-2 and the plasma level of soluble HLA-G. The invention also relates to anti HLA-G antibodies for use for treating a cancer in which tumor cells express HLA-G, preferably bladder cancer.

  • Publication number: 20110268737
    Abstract: The present invention relates to novel proteins and pharmaceutical uses thereof. The invention more specifically relates to novel fusion proteins comprising a domain of an HLA-G antigen fused to an Fc domain of an immunoglobulin. The invention also relates to methods of producing such polypeptides, pharmaceutical compositions comprising the same, as well as their uses for treating various diseases including organ/tissue rejection.
